About this property
Rarely does a property come to market that offers this much opportunity in one place. Set on 870sqm and comprising two lots each with 10 metre frontages, this extraordinary site allows for a variety of development options. Currently, the old church on the site is used as a commercial premises and is being sold as a Going Concern with a lease in place. However, it has no character overlay and is approved for both residential and commercial use meaning the options here are genuinely endless, right now, no waiting. Keep it as a thriving small business premises, convert the church into the most spectacular and unique home in the suburb, or explore splitting and developing each lot separately (STCA). Whatever your vision, this site can accommodate it. Sitting just 9 kilometres from the Brisbane CBD with easy access to the M1, Moorooka train station and the local café and retail precinct on Beaudesert Road, this is a well connected, fast growing suburb that Brisbane is absolutely waking up to. Features of this unique offering include, but are not limited to: * Two lots sold as one with 10m frontages each * Existing converted church building on site with NO characater overlay * Zoned LMR Low-medium density residential (2 or 3 story mix) * Currently approved for both residential and commercial use * Currently owners are open to a "rent back" for investor purchasers * Potential to convert to a stunning unique home * Potential to split and develop each lot individually * 9km to Brisbane CBD * Easy access to the M1 Pacific Motorway * Short walk to Moorooka train station * Close to Beaudesert Road café and retail precinct Owners are highly motivated an committed elsewhere.
